Just get a SIP/DID and use that number for business wherever you are.I use voip.ms as my providerI have a VOIP phone at home and a VOIP app on my smart phoneI set up a ring group so that my home and my cell phone ring whenever calls come to the number, and when I dial out on my cell it asks if I want to use the cell line or the VOIP line.Cost is around $2/month depending on how many calls you receive/send.
